Output 0085bc736ff2f6424879c856f606b28fa4812bcbe6ca3a92426170fc6ec6c8b6:0

value
643889
script pubkey
OP_0 OP_PUSHBYTES_20 acb27bb3f21098d723f3bdac528ad06a04a576de
address
bc1q4je8hvljzzvdwglnhkk99zksdgz22ak7533hf8
transaction
0085bc736ff2f6424879c856f606b28fa4812bcbe6ca3a92426170fc6ec6c8b6
confirmations
674
spent
true